Attempts to execute any of :

	amaya-WinNT-7.1.exe,
	amaya-WinGL-7.1.exe or
	amayadoc-7.1.exe

result in the appearance of a dialog box titled 
"16 bit Windows Subsystem", containing the message:

"S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Control\VirtualDeviceDrivers. VDD. Virtual 
Device Driver format in the registry is invalid. Choose 'Close' to 
terminate the application".  

Buttons displayed are "Close" and "Ignore".

Is this an error, or merely a warning?  Installation seems to proceed 
normally after selecting "Ignore".

The referenced files are the current Win NT/2000/XP binaries, downloaded on 17 Jan 2003.
